Clinic Director - closed

This MCO clinic is recognized for the quality and safety of its care at all levels, and for its quality management.

The position of MCO clinic director is an opportunity to manage one of Paris's leading facilities.

Working in close collaboration with your governing body, you will define and steer the facility's project. As such, you are supported by your team, which includes a deputy director, an administrative and financial director, a human resources manager, a hotel manager, operating room managers, an IT systems manager and a quality and risk manager. You will coordinate all the clinic's activities, ensure the best possible patient care and manage the various external services. You will pursue the clinic's policy of excellence, and take whatever action you deem appropriate to maintain its reputation.

As the guarantor of the clinic's financial, human, administrative and logistical operations, you will ensure that the teams are well organized and that a good social climate is maintained. As the main contact for self-employed doctors and surgeons, you will be responsible for developing their business and ensuring good contractual relations. You ensure compliance with safety, health and quality regulations and standards. You are responsible for ensuring the clinic's economic equilibrium, and for reporting to shareholders. Lastly, you will manage the site rehabilitation project.

With a level 7 diploma, you have successful experience of managing a healthcare establishment with a strong specialization in surgery, ideally in the private commercial sector. As such, you are an experienced leader, recognized for your ability to mobilize your teams around a project, and to maintain the major balances. At ease in social dialogue as well as in economic management, you have proven experience in working with private practitioners. You have a clear vision of health issues, current regulations and future developments. In this respect, you are familiar with the institutional environment and healthcare provision in the Ile-de-France region. At ease negotiating with the regulatory and pricing authorities, you are also an excellent manager, with excellent interpersonal skills, a keen ability to teach and listen, and all the qualities needed to mobilize and support colleagues and colleagues.

Position based in Paris.
